Description: |
The mouse and his child are discarded into the rubbish after Christmas. Forced to join the ruthless Manny the rat, they remain indomitable - with the help of their guardian angel, a self-absorbed frog trapped in an old glove. |
Synopsis: |
'What are we, Papa?' the toy mouse child asked his father. 'I don't know,' that father answered. 'We must wait and see.' So begins the story of a tin father and son who dance under a Christmas tree until they break the ancient clockwork rules and are themselves broken. Thrown away, then rescued from a dustbin and repaired by a tramp, they set out on a dangerous quest for a family and a place of their own - the magnificent doll's house, the plush elephant and the tin seal they had once known in the toy shop. |
